How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Carlisle?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Carlisle Studio Apartments | $916 | $615 | $1,183 |
| Carlisle 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,138 | $745 | $1,710 |
| Carlisle 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,343 | $800 | $2,500 |
| Carlisle 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,580 | $1,265 | $2,495 |
